What Is the Cost of Living Near Baltimore?

Understanding the cost of living near Baltimore is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Motor Vehicle Certification.
Baltimore's Cost of Living Index is approximately 91.8 (8.2% less expensive than US average; 18.8% less than MD average). Major city, historic, affordable housing in many areas, but varies greatly by neighborhood. MTA bus/Light Rail/Metro Subway. When planning your budget based on a salary from Motor Vehicle Certification,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$1,200 - $1,900+ A significant portion of Motor Vehicle Certification sal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$150 - $250 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$77 (MTA CharmCard 31-day p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$420 - $620 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$400 - $750+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$380 - $700+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$2,627 - $4,227+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
